AZ948
16 AMP LOW PROFILE
POWER RELAY
FEATURES
High power switching (4000 VA)
High sensitivity, 128 mW pickup
Low profile (less than .5" height)
SPST (1 Form A)
Epoxy sealed versions available
DC coils up to 100 VDC
UL file E44211
CONTACTS
Arrangement
Ratings
Heavy Duty
SPST (1 Form A)
Resistive load:
Max. switched power: 480 W, 4432 VA
Max. switched current: 16 A
Max. switched voltage: 277 VAC/125 VDC*
*Note: If switching voltage is greater than 30VDC,
special precautions must be taken. Please contact
the factory.
